Name Walter ELLIS Born 1750 , , North Carolina Gender Male Residence 1777 Gloverston District, Caswell County, North Carolina [1, 2]
Caswell County Tax Records 1777 Military From Dec 1779 to 22 Mar 1780 American Revolutionary War [3, 4, 5]
- First tour: served three months in South Carolina as a private in Captain Harding's company, Lillington's Brigade. He was discharged at Charlestown.
". . .from the papers in the Revolutionary War claim W.4431 it appears that Walter Ellis served three months in Captain William Harding's North Carolina Company, General Lillington's Brigade and was discharged March 22, 1780."
Military 16 Nov 1781 American Revolutionary War [3, 4]
- 2nd tour: he served a tour under Lieutenant Colonel Thomas Owen in General Butler's Brigade and was discharged November 16, 1781.
Transcribed (by me) from digital image of original document:
"The Camp at Stonypoint in Hanover County 16 November 1781
This is to certify that Walter Ellis has fulfilled his tour of duty in General Butler's brigade (illegible signature)."
"He served a tour, length not stated, under Lieutenant Colonel Thomas Owen in General Butler's Brigade and was discharged 16 Nov 1781."

"In the Georgia census of 1820, Walter, along with his son, Isaac was enumerated in Hall County." FAN Mary Parker FAN Moses Parker Property 1820 , Early, Georgia [9, 10]
"As a Revolutionary veteran he drew and in Early County granted February 4, 1837." - Walter Ellis was a fortunate drawer in the 1820 Georgia Land Lottery. He drew lot 314, district 13 in Early County, which was granted on 4 Feb 1837. Lots in Early County were 250 acres each. As a Revolutionary War veteran, Walter did not have to meet a minimum residence requirement and would have been entitled to two draws (assuming he was not a fortunate drawer in a previous lottery, in which case he was only entitled to one draw).
Residence Abt 1819–1820 , Jackson, Georgia [9, 10]
- Walter was a resident of Jackson County when he registered for the 1820 land lottery. I don't know when exactly when registration took place, but it would have been sometime between the passing of the act in December 1818 and before drawing began in September 1820.
